Reusing solar panels has some significant benefits. For starters, it helps in reducing the amount of waste that is being sent to garbage dumps or incinerators. Not just does this advantage the setting by reducing air pollution, however it can additionally save cash in disposal costs along with beneficial sources such as metals or glass. In addition, recycling photovoltaic panels enables products that were when thought about pointless to be repurposed right into brand-new items. Recycled products can likewise be utilized to create more economical versions of brand-new photovoltaic panels, making them a lot more easily accessible for people who might not have actually been able to manage them in the past.
The downside of reusing solar panels is that there is frequently a lack of framework in place for appropriately dealing with old ones. In many cases, this means that dangerous products are released into the atmosphere during production or disassembly procedures which could trigger health and wellness risks for those living close by. In addition, recyclers may not constantly be able to recover all parts from taken apart panels because of their age or condition which could bring about further ecological problems as a result of inappropriate disposal techniques.

One of the biggest problems with reusing photovoltaic panels is the complexity of the job itself. It can be difficult to break down the different parts, such as glass and metal, to be recycled independently. In addition, solar panel suppliers typically have a mix of products made use of in their products that makes sorting them much more complicated. Furthermore, there are safety and health risks included with handling busted glass or breathing in fumes from melting parts.

To start with, several firms have actually carried out a 'take-back' system where old or broken solar panels can be gathered and sent out to their respective factories for recycling. In this manner, the materials are able to be reused in the building and construction of brand-new products. Moreover, some districts have actually even started providing motivations for individuals wanting to recycle their solar panels; this could range from tax obligation breaks to free shipping costs.
In addition, technology has come to be increasingly sophisticated when it concerns recycling photovoltaic panels-- with specialist machines with the ability of separating out all the different parts within them. As an example, by using AI-powered robotic arms, these equipments can draw out valuable products such as copper and aluminium while likewise getting rid of contaminated materials safely.
